[記事公開日]2025/10/05
[最終更新日]2025/10/06
🌐 ipconfigコマンドの使い方|IPアドレス確認からネットワーク診断まで
もくじ
はじめに
Windowsでネットワークトラブルに直面したときに、最初に確認しておきたいのが「ipconfig」コマンドです。パソコンがインターネットに接続できない、Wi-Fiが不安定、VPNやLANの設定を確認したい…そんな時に役立つ基本中の基本とも言えるコマンドです。
この記事では、ipconfigコマンドの基本から応用までを丁寧に解説します。実際の入力例や出力例を交えながら、ネットワーク診断にどのように活用できるのかを具体的に紹介していきます。
🛠 ipconfigとは?
「ipconfig」は、Windowsに標準搭載されているネットワーク診断コマンドのひとつです。現在のPCが利用している IPアドレス・サブネットマスク・デフォルトゲートウェイ などを確認できます。
特にネット接続に不具合があるときに役立ち、ネットワークの状態を客観的に把握することで、原因の切り分けに役立ちます。
📌 基本的な使い方
コマンドの実行方法
-
スタートメニューを開き「cmd」と入力し、コマンドプロンプトを起動します。
-
下記のコマンドを入力します。
ipconfig -
実行すると、現在のネットワーク設定が表示されます。
出力例(簡易表示)
イーサネット アダプター イーサネット:
接続固有の DNS サフィックス . . . . .:
リンクローカル IPv6 アドレス . . . .: fe80::d4a1:abcd:1234:5678%5
IPv4 アドレス . . . . . . . . . . . .: 192.168.1.20
サブネット マスク . . . . . . . . . .: 255.255.255.0
デフォルト ゲートウェイ . . . . . .: 192.168.1.1
この情報を見ることで、現在のPCがどのネットワークに属しているかを確認できます。
🔍 よく使うオプション
1. ipconfig /all
-
用途:より詳細なネットワーク情報を確認
-
表示内容:MACアドレス(物理アドレス)、DHCP有効/無効、DNSサーバー など
-
例:
ipconfig /all
2. ipconfig /release
-
用途:現在割り当てられているIPアドレスを解放する
-
利用シーン:IPアドレス競合が疑われる場合や、ネットワーク設定をリフレッシュしたい時
-
例:
ipconfig /release
3. ipconfig /renew
-
用途:DHCPサーバーから新しいIPアドレスを取得
-
利用シーン:ネットワーク接続が切れてしまった時の復旧手段として有効
-
例:
ipconfig /renew
4. ipconfig /flushdns
-
用途:DNSキャッシュを削除
-
利用シーン:特定のサイトにアクセスできない時、キャッシュが古い場合に有効
-
例:
ipconfig /flushdns
5. ipconfig /displaydns
-
用途:DNSキャッシュの内容を表示
-
利用シーン:キャッシュの状態を調べたいとき
-
例:
ipconfig /displaydns
📚 活用シーン
ネットがつながらない場合の切り分け
-
確認ポイント:IPアドレスが「169.254.~」になっていないか?(自動プライベートアドレス割り当て=DHCP失敗の可能性)
-
解決例:
ipconfig /renewで再取得を試す
社内LANでプリンターに接続できない
-
確認ポイント:同じネットワーク帯のIPアドレスが割り当てられているか
-
解決例:
ipconfig /allでゲートウェイやDNSを確認
特定のWebサイトだけつながらない
-
確認ポイント:DNSキャッシュに古い情報が残っていないか
-
解決例:
ipconfig /flushdnsでキャッシュクリア
⚠️ 注意点
-
ipconfig /releaseや/renewは管理者権限で実行が必要な場合があります。 -
DNSキャッシュをクリアすると、一時的にサイトアクセスが遅くなる場合があります。
-
表示される情報にはMACアドレスなどセキュリティに関わる情報も含まれるため、スクリーンショットを公開する際は注意しましょう。
📊 まとめ表
| コマンド | 用途 | 主な活用シーン |
|---|---|---|
| ipconfig | 基本的なIP情報を確認 | ネット接続状態の確認 |
| ipconfig /all | 詳細なネットワーク情報を表示 | DNS, DHCP, MAC確認 |
| ipconfig /release | IPアドレス解放 | ネット不具合時のリセット |
| ipconfig /renew | IPアドレス再取得 | DHCPサーバーから再接続 |
| ipconfig /flushdns | DNSキャッシュ削除 | 特定サイトに接続できない時 |
| ipconfig /displaydns | DNSキャッシュ内容を表示 | キャッシュ調査 |
関連記事
さいごに
「ipconfig」コマンドは、ネットワークトラブルを解決するための第一歩として必須の知識です。特に /all や /flushdns などのオプションは、実際の現場でも頻繁に活用されます。
日常的に使うことで、トラブル発生時に迅速な切り分けが可能になります。ぜひ今回の記事を参考に、ネットワーク診断の基本スキルとして身につけてみてください。
